Radhanagar Beach :Situated on the south coast of the Havelock Island and lined with tall coconut trees, Radhanagar beach is one of the most popular beaches of Andaman. Due to its pristine white sand and crystal clear waters, the beach was bestowed with the award of 'Asia's Best Beach' by the Time Magazine in 2004. While here, one could relax on the silky sand and spend some peaceful time by the turquoise blue waters. With its mesmerizing sunset and sunrise views, Radhanagar beach is a must-visit for all the beach lovers. Time: 3-5 PM. Beach closes after 5 PM

Anthropological Museum :The Anthropological Museum, established in 1975, is an ethnographic museum in Port Blair. It showcases the life of six Tribes of the Andaman and Nicobar Islands viz. the Jarawas, Sentinelese, Great Andamanese and the Onges of Andamans and the Nicobarese and the Shompens of Nicobar. Even till this date, these tribes remain very isolated from the rest of the world and visitors require special permission to be allowed inside tribal areas. The Museum is one of the best mediums to understand tribal life on the islands. It has on display articles like handicrafts, tools, clothing, utensils, and ornaments used by them. The museum remains closed on Mondays and Govt. Holidays. Photography is prohibited inside the Museum. Cellular Jail :Built in 1906, the Cellular Jail was a remote archipelago used by the British to exile Indian political prisoners. Now open as a National Memorial for the public, it features exhibits displaying the grave torture that prisoners used to go through. Also known as Kala Pani, the place gives a peek into the country’s history. The ground floor features a Freedom Fighters Photo and Exhibition Gallery, whereas the first floor has an Art gallery and Netaji gallery. The jail is also known for its light and sound show on India's freedom struggle. Do note that the museum remains closed for visitors on Mondays.
